Directed by Colin West, who was also the cinematographer and co-writer along with producer and star Sylvie Mix, Double Walker presents a unique take on the ghost mythos in that it has A Wonderful Life edited throughout and gives us a world where when young girls die, their ghosts eventually age into young women that hunt and kill predatory men with a spoon and then drink their blood and also try to solve their own murders.

The tagline says it all: She was given two choices: live one more day as a human, or live forever as a ghost. She chose the latter.

There's a moment in this movie that totally took me aback, as the Ohio-shot snow footage began to play backward. It's a disquieting and strange moment in the midst of a film that's split between bloody revenge and longing for a return to life. And it's perfect. Moody, thoughtful ghost pic
tellstar15 November 2021
Intriguing supernatural story that follows a ghost who is offered a chance to settle some scores. Strong performances and cinematography underpin frequent jaunts through time and space, and a big nod to A Christmas Carol. The story provides no easy answers, as we're not even sure the Ghost is a reliable narrator. However, I don't believe the filmmakers are being deliberately obtuse here - too many rationalize lazy storytelling as artful. In this case, they're simply asking you to pay close attention before drawing your own conclusions.

A mysterious woman walking barefoot in the Ohio winter attracts the attention of a series of men, who get more than they expected from the encounters.

Interesting story of a ghost within a dream. The opening shot is a closeup on a human face - always a good start - and the narrative is broken up by flashbacks, filling in the details as the mystery unfolds.

The lead performance is sensual, the editing keeps up a decent pace, and there are many lingering shots to fill out the sense of place in this dour little town. The music opens with nervous, tinkling piano, but largely relies on winsome unplugged grunge. Is that a thing? Whatever, it's a good choice.

Cleverly, the key to the plot is in the retelling of another dream by the ghost within the first dream, and the critical reversal is signaled by a short sequence of snow and a passing train. The problem, though, is that this is not the story of the ghost, but of the woman we meet in the first shot - and we are told nothing of her inner life. A category error. Instead of a weird reflection of her grief and guilt, we end up with a flat revenge tale plus redemption tagged on before the final reveal.

A further problem is that I didn't see the connection between the ghost and her victims. Maybe I missed something obvious, or mistook an implication, but what did they do to her to merit this treatment? The closet scene in the climax seemed to leave us with only one baddie.

Still, I enjoyed the mood, and there was enough intrigue to keep me engaged.
